Located on Sagami Bay, Manazuru Town sits in the southwestern part of Kanagawa Prefecture and is a popular destination known for water sports, scenic bay views, and its surrounding forests. One of its most famous annual events is the Kibune Festival, held every July at Kibune Shrine.

Manazuru Town is also home to the Arai Castle Ruins Park, a cherry blossom viewing hotspot in spring, surrounded by bamboo groves. In the evening, the park is illuminated, creating a stunning night-time cherry blossom scene perfect for photos and social media.

If you have a car, you can easily drive to Cape Manazuru, located at the tip of the Manazuru Peninsula Nature Park. From there, you can enjoy spectacular views of the Izu Peninsula, the Bōsō Peninsula in Chiba Prefecture, and the Izu Islands.

This area is also home to an art museum showcasing the works of renowned Japanese artist Kazumasa Nakagawa. Highly respected both in Japan and internationally, Nakagawa’s legacy makes the museum a must-visit. The museum houses a collection of 652 of his works, and also offers breathtaking views of the Manazuru Peninsula.
